1# SPDX-License-Identifier: GPL-2.0-only 2menuconfig RAS 3 bool "Reliability, Availability and Serviceability (RAS) features" 4 help 5 Reliability, availability and serviceability (RAS) is a computer 6 hardware engineering term. Computers designed with higher levels 7 of RAS have a multitude of features that protect data integrity 8 and help them stay available for long periods of time without 9 failure. 10 11 Reliability can be defined as the probability that the system will 12 produce correct outputs up to some given time. Reliability is 13 enhanced by features that help to avoid, detect and repair hardware 14 faults. 15 16 Availability is the probability a system is operational at a given 17 time, i.e. the amount of time a device is actually operating as the 18 percentage of total time it should be operating. 19 20 Serviceability or maintainability is the simplicity and speed with 21 which a system can be repaired or maintained; if the time to repair 22 a failed system increases, then availability will decrease. 23 24 Note that Reliability and Availability are distinct concepts: 25 Reliability is a measure of the ability of a system to function 26 correctly, including avoiding data corruption, whereas Availability 27 measures how often it is available for use, even though it may not 28 be functioning correctly. For example, a server may run forever and 29 so have ideal availability, but may be unreliable, with frequent 30 data corruption. 31 32if RAS 33 34config RAS_CEC 35 bool "Correctable Errors Collector" 36 depends on X86_MCE && MEMORY_FAILURE && DEBUG_FS 37 help 38 This is a small cache which collects correctable memory errors per 4K 39 page PFN and counts their repeated occurrence. Once the counter for a 40 PFN overflows, we try to soft-offline that page as we take it to mean 41 that it has reached a relatively high error count and would probably 42 be best if we don't use it anymore. 43 44 Bear in mind that this is absolutely useless if your platform doesn't 45 have ECC DIMMs and doesn't have DRAM ECC checking enabled in the BIOS. 46 47config RAS_CEC_DEBUG 48 bool "CEC debugging machinery" 49 default n 50 depends on RAS_CEC 51 help 52 Add extra files to (debugfs)/ras/cec to test the correctable error 53 collector feature. "pfn" is a writable file that allows user to 54 simulate an error in a particular page frame. "array" is a read-only 55 file that dumps out the current state of all pages logged so far. 56 57source "drivers/ras/amd/atl/Kconfig" 58 59config RAS_FMPM 60 tristate "FRU Memory Poison Manager" 61 default m 62 depends on AMD_ATL && ACPI_APEI 63 help 64 Support saving and restoring memory error information across reboot 65 using ACPI ERST as persistent storage. Error information is saved with 66 the UEFI CPER "FRU Memory Poison" section format. 67 68 Memory will be retired during boot time and run time depending on 69 platform-specific policies. 70 71endif 72
